6. At 6-1, UConn is arriving right on time

On Saturday UConn played its first game at Hinkle Fieldhouse and won 72-60 despite not having James Bouknight (elbow injury earlier in the week vs. Marquette). The Huskies sank 10 3-pointers and had 28 bench points, including 19 from Tyler Polley. This was Butler with Aaron Thompson back and playing 37 minutes. Wins like this don't garner national attention, but they offer evidence to a team's broader objective within a season.

UConn can be the third-best team in the Big East this season, behind Nova and Creighton.

Something's changed since UConn went into halftime on Jan. down 41-23 at Marquette. The Huskies have scored 114 their last 60 minutes of play, while opponents have managed 83. UConn's 3-1 in the Big East and 6-1 overall. Dan Hurley heavily prides himself on culture building and turning positive results by the third year of his coaching tenure. That's showing with UConn at the moment.
